What is Southern CT university known for?

What is Southern CT university known for?

The SCSU Foundation manages over 350 scholarships as of Fall 2021. The top five majors of the entering first-year class in Fall 2021 were Healthcare Studies, Psychology, Exploratory, Business Administration, and Nursing. Southern is the only public university in the NCAA Division II Northeast-10 conference.

Is SCSU a good school for nursing?

The Department of Nursing at Southern CT State University, established in 1969, strives to be a center of excellence and innovation in nursing education. The nursing major at Southern is one of the top selected majors on campus, and we're proud of our department's growth and accomplishments.

Is it hard to get into Southern Connecticut State University?

The acceptance rate at Southern Connecticut State University is 63.5%. For every 100 applicants, 64 are admitted. This means the school is moderately selective. The school expects you to meet their requirements for GPA and SAT/ACT scores, but they're more flexible than other schools.
